0 -- Tight ends in NFL history who have had four consecutive 100-yard games. Kansas City's Tony Gonzalez can become the first to accomplish the feat Sunday against Oakland. |

.882 -- Winning percentage by the Broncos in November since 1996 (15-2), tops in the NFL.
|
|
1 -- Point differential between the Seahawks and Chargers in the 43 games of their series. Seattle has scored 898 points, San Diego 897. |
|
1.2 -- Yards per carry by Panthers tailback Tim Biakabutuka on artificial turf this season, the lowest of any starting tailback in the NFL. Carolina plays at St. Louis on Sunday. |
|
3-12 -- Regular-season record of the Seahawks since starting the 1999 season 8-2. |
|
4 -- Teams with a winning record who have more giveaways than takeaways -- Colts (-6), Vikings (-6), Rams (-2) and Saints (-1). |
|
6 -- Consecutive wins by the Titans franchise against the Steelers, their longest streak against any team. |
|
6.2 -- Average points per loss of the Packers' five defeats this season. Green Bay's biggest loss this season has been by nine points. |
|
7 -- Points allowed by the Giants in the first quarter this season, fewest in the league. Tennessee is the only team to score on New York. |
|
8 -- Teams with winning percentages of .750 or better -- the Colts, Dolphins, Vikings, Giants, Jets, Raiders, Rams and Titans -- which ties 1975 and 1998 for the most through nine weeks. |
|
10 -- Sacks by Buccaneers defensive end Marcus Jones this season, fifth in the NFL. Jones had only eight sacks in his first four seasons. |
|
11 -- Years since the Saints' last 1,000-yard rusher. Ricky Williams needs 174 yards Sunday against the 49ers to become New Orleans' first 1,000-yarder since Dalton Hilliard in 1989. |
|
19 -- Interceptions by the Eagles against Cowboys quarterback Troy Aikman in his career, the most of any team. |
|
25 -- Rushes of 10 yards or longer by 49ers running back Charlie Garner, tops in the NFC. Only Indianapolis' Edgerrin James (26) has more. |
|
46.5 -- Completion percentage of Patriots quarterback Drew Bledsoe in his past three games against the Bills. Bledsoe averaged only 162 yards passing in those games. |
|
62 -- Games this season, out of 128, that have been won by the road team, giving the home team a winning percentage of a mere .516. |
|
63.6 -- Percentage of Redskins quarterback Brad Johnson's interceptions that have come in the fourth quarter. Johnson's seven fourth-quarter picks are the most in the NFL. |
|
118 -- Points scored by the Dolphins in their past four games combined after scoring a total of 59 in their first four. |
|
121:50 -- Minutes since the Bengals' last point against the Ravens. |
|
158 -- Average yards receiving by Randy Moss in his past three games against Green Bay. The Vikings' star receiver has six touchdowns in four career games against the Packers. |
|
176 -- Yards rushing this season by Jermaine Fazande, who is the Chargers' leading rusher. Seven NFL quarterbacks have more rushing yards. |
|
1,478 -- Yards Titans running back Eddie George is on pace for, which would make him only the second player in NFL history (Eric Dickerson) to rush for 1,200 yards in each of his first five seasons. |
|
1,935 -- Career receiving yards by Jerry Rice against the Saints. Rice only has more against the Rams (2,700) and the Falcons (2,365). |
